119 /* vf context */
120 struct bnx2x_virtf {
121 	u16 cfg_flags;
122 #define VF_CFG_STATS		0x0001
123 #define VF_CFG_FW_FC		0x0002
124 #define VF_CFG_TPA		0x0004
125 #define VF_CFG_INT_SIMD		0x0008
126 #define VF_CACHE_LINE		0x0010
127 #define VF_CFG_VLAN		0x0020
128 #define VF_CFG_STATS_COALESCE	0x0040
129 
130 	u8 state;
131 #define VF_FREE		0	/* VF ready to be acquired holds no resc */
132 #define VF_ACQUIRED	1	/* VF acquired, but not initialized */
133 #define VF_ENABLED	2	/* VF Enabled */
134 #define VF_RESET	3	/* VF FLR'd, pending cleanup */
135 
136 	bool flr_clnup_stage;	/* true during flr cleanup */
137 
138 	/* dma */
139 	dma_addr_t fw_stat_map;		/* valid iff VF_CFG_STATS */
140 	u16 stats_stride;
141 	dma_addr_t spq_map;
142 	dma_addr_t bulletin_map;
143 
144 	/* Allocated resources counters. Before the VF is acquired, the
145 	 * counters hold the following values:
146 	 *
147 	 * - xxq_count = 0 as the queues memory is not allocated yet.
148 	 *
149 	 * - sb_count  = The number of status blocks configured for this VF in
150 	 *		 the IGU CAM. Initially read during probe.
151 	 *
152 	 * - xx_rules_count = The number of rules statically and equally
153 	 *		      allocated for each VF, during PF load.
154 	 */
155 	struct vf_pf_resc_request	alloc_resc;
156 #define vf_rxq_count(vf)		((vf)->alloc_resc.num_rxqs)
157 #define vf_txq_count(vf)		((vf)->alloc_resc.num_txqs)
158 #define vf_sb_count(vf)			((vf)->alloc_resc.num_sbs)
159 #define vf_mac_rules_cnt(vf)		((vf)->alloc_resc.num_mac_filters)
160 #define vf_vlan_rules_cnt(vf)		((vf)->alloc_resc.num_vlan_filters)
161 #define vf_mc_rules_cnt(vf)		((vf)->alloc_resc.num_mc_filters)
162 	/* Hide a single vlan filter credit for the hypervisor */
163 #define vf_vlan_rules_visible_cnt(vf)	(vf_vlan_rules_cnt(vf) - 1)
164 
165 	u8 sb_count;	/* actual number of SBs */
166 	u8 igu_base_id;	/* base igu status block id */
167 
168 	struct bnx2x_vf_queue	*vfqs;
169 #define LEADING_IDX			0
170 #define bnx2x_vfq_is_leading(vfq)	((vfq)->index == LEADING_IDX)
171 #define bnx2x_vfq(vf, nr, var)		((vf)->vfqs[(nr)].var)
172 #define bnx2x_leading_vfq(vf, var)	((vf)->vfqs[LEADING_IDX].var)
173 
174 	u8 index;	/* index in the vf array */
175 	u8 abs_vfid;
176 	u8 sp_cl_id;
177 	u32 error;	/* 0 means all's-well */
178 
179 	/* BDF */
180 	unsigned int bus;
181 	unsigned int devfn;
182 
183 	/* bars */
184 	struct bnx2x_vf_bar bars[PCI_SRIOV_NUM_BARS];
185 
186 	/* set-mac ramrod state 1-pending, 0-done */
187 	unsigned long	filter_state;
188 
189 	/* leading rss client id ~~ the client id of the first rxq, must be
190 	 * set for each txq.
191 	 */
192 	int leading_rss;
193 
194 	/* MCAST object */
195 	int mcast_list_len;
196 	struct bnx2x_mcast_obj		mcast_obj;
197 
198 	/* RSS configuration object */
199 	struct bnx2x_rss_config_obj     rss_conf_obj;
200 
201 	/* slow-path operations */
202 	struct mutex			op_mutex; /* one vfop at a time mutex */
203 	enum channel_tlvs		op_current;
204 };
205
